Abstract

The Invention is a load bearing Waist-Belt with two types of independent adjustment straps that change the shape and dimensions of the Waist-Belt to conform to the individual body shape of the wearer, and improve weight transference to the hips.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A load bearing Waist-Belt comprising of a padded belt that encompasses the lower lumbar area and wraps around both sides of the wearer's waist, encompassing each hip of the wearer, with independent adjustment straps, one for the waist circumference adjustment and another for the fitting over the hip-bones. 
     
     
         2 . A load hear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the adjustment Hip-Strap starts from the lower back, traverses around each side of the wearer, across the top of the hip bone, above the Iliac Crest, and ends forward of the hip bone. 
     
     
         3 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ps can be implemented as a single strap that is secured at the back, and that goes around the left-hand-side and right-hand-side of the wearer. 
     
     
         4 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ps when tightened, change the shape of the Waist-Belt, bending the Waist-Belt over and above the hip bones to match the shape of the wearer's body. 
     
     
         5 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ps can be placed in channels to ensure their path goes around the left-hand-side and right-hand-side and above the Iliac Crest of the wearer. 
     
     
         6 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ps end forward of the hip bone and are terminated and adjusted with a friction device. 
     
     
         7 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ps are tension adjusted by looping the strap through double D-rings. 
     
     
         8 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ps are tension adjusted by looping the strap through slide triglides. 
     
     
         9 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ps are tension adjusted by looping the strap through ladderlock buckle. 
     
     
         10 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where each adjustment Hip-Straps comprises of two straps. One rear strap spanning from the lumbar area forward over the Iliac Crest and is attached via a friction device. A second strap that is anchored forward spanning backward towards the hips and looping through the same friction device. The wearer pulls the second strap forwards to adjust the Hip-Strap. 
     
     
         11 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the two adjustment Hip-Straps are attached at the forward end to wires which adjust the tension of the Hip-Straps with a ratchet device. 
     
     
         12 . A load bearing Waist-Belt according to  claim 1  where the internal foam structure combines high density foam and shaped low density foam to enable the waist-belt shape change.
